> > The Message Signaled Interrupts (MSI) support has been introduced in
> > UFSHCI version 4.0 (JESD223E). The MSI is the recommended interrupt
> > approach for MCQ. If choose to use MSI, In UFS DT, we need to provide
> > msi-parent property that point to the hardware entity which serves as
> > the MSI controller for this UFS controller.
